ZO 200 - Animal Biology

Institution:
Southeast Missouri State University
Subject:
ZO - Zoology
Description:
Diversity of animal life with emphasis on invertebrates. Comparison of the major animal phyla emphasizing integration of function and form. Two lectures; one 2-hour lab. Prerequisite: BI 154. (3)
Credits:
3.00
